Figure 5.twelve shows a standard plan of solvent dewaxing that utilizes phase-intelligent refrigeration from the feedstock immediately after it's combined While using the solvent. The lowest temperature used in the refrigeration cascade will depend on the specified pour point on the lube oil's foundation inventory item. Upon refrigeration, wax compounds solidify to sort crystals. Wax crystals are carried in the solvent to some rotary filter, the place wax is divided over a filter fabric masking the rotating drum.

Solvent dewaxing is actually a refining strategy that eliminates waxes (very long-chain hydrocarbons) from petroleum products utilizing a combination of solvents and controlled cooling. These waxes solidify at reduce temperatures, which might impair merchandise functionality in apps like engine oils or industrial greases.

Solvent dewaxing is often a Bodily process that employs refrigeration, scraping tactics, and methyl ethyl ketone (MEK) and propane solvents to independent the feedstocks and create a valuable product. The MEK solvent as well as deasphalted oil Blend get more info in the primary stage and go through a number of refrigeration processes at distinct temperatures to form wax crystals, which are then transported to your rotary filter in get more info which a filter cloth separates the wax with the oil + solvent.
